Elevated Safety: Ligature-Resistant Television Enclosures for High-Risk Environments
In high-risk environments, ensuring the safety of occupants is paramount. A crucial aspect of this involves mitigating potential hazards posed by readily available objects. Televisions, despite their innocuous nature, can present a ligature risk if misused. To address this concern, specialized secure television enclosures have emerged as an effective solution. These enclosures are designed with robust materials and construction techniques that prevent the use of cords, cables, or other objects for self-harm. By eliminating this potential risk factor, these enclosures create a safer and more secure environment for vulnerable populations such as patients in psychiatric facilities, correctional centers, and schools with heightened security measures.
The implementation of ligature-resistant television enclosures offers numerous advantages. First and foremost, they significantly reduce the risk of self-harm or injury associated with ligature use. This, in turn, contributes to a more peaceful and secure atmosphere within the location. Furthermore, these enclosures help to maintain order and control by minimizing opportunities for disruptive or malicious behavior.
